I like the forum because it is the most active forum, but it is still much quieter than when I joined years ago. Tilers as a group seem very selfish, so there tends to be little interaction locally, and it's good to have a forum of Tilers who can talk to each other about the trade without feeling (too) threatened about losing business. That said, there is still a tendency for offensive, snappy, or angry comments, but it's nothing like as bad as some other forums. For example, I belonged to a "Labrador" forum - dog lovers are nice people? Never read such offensive and abusive posts in all my life - sometimes threatening to assault and even to kill other posters! A good forum requires strong admin control - it's a little too lenient sometimes. The best group I joined was a timeshare owners group - over 7000 members, and the admin group are very quick to deal positively with offensive or rule breaking posts. As an advice forum, this forum has run out of steam in recent years. Remember SWE? The loss of that kind of input is sadly missed.
